Aircraft crash near Abu Adh Dhuhur Air Base

30 fatalities • Abu Adh Dhuhur, Syria • Landing (descent or approach)

A military cargo flight crashed near Abu Adh Dhuhur Air Base during its final approach, resulting in the loss of all on board.

What happened

During a nighttime military logistics mission, an aircraft was transporting essential supplies, including ammunition, drinking water, and food, from Damascus to support Syrian military operations against the Islamic State. While executing the final approach to Abu Adh Dhuhur Air Base, the aircraft encountered heavy fog and low visibility. During this descent, the plane struck high-tension power lines, which caused the aircraft to stall. The subsequent impact occurred in an open field situated in the vicinity of the airfield.

Findings

  • The crash occurred during the final approach phase of flight.
  • Environmental conditions included nighttime operations and dense fog.
  • The aircraft struck high-tension cables, leading to a loss of control.
  • The accident resulted in 30 fatalities, comprising all 24 passengers and 6 crew members.
  • The aircraft was completely destroyed upon impact.

Probable cause

The aircraft struck high-tension power lines during a low-visibility approach, causing a stall and subsequent crash.

What aircraft was involved and where did it happen?

The accident on 2015-01-18 involved a Antonov AN-26, registration YK-AND, operated by Syrian Arab Air Force, at Abu Adh Dhuhur, Syria.
